I just got my TomTom6 DVD this morning for my PDA.... lovely sexy shaded UI but where is the screen rotate button!
I'm using a Mio 168 and I don't like using the nav software in portrait mode becasue it just doesnt look as good and feel right.... I've e-mailed TomTom about it and just waiting for a reply...
Would be greatful if anyone could advice me on this because I might as well go back to version 5.....

There is no screen rotate in Navigator 6 it uses the default settings from the unit itself
Therefore you have to rotate the screen before you start Navigator

You need to upgrade your mio168 to 2003se OS, you then use the OS to rotate, it is quite easy and a vast improvement which means you also read spreadsheets easier, and easier to see widescreen films easier,I have set rotate on one of the buttons and just flicks over when needed, big improvemnt over ttn5,no need to go into menu, see this tutorial for instructions:www.abuzant.com/od/2006-05/mio-168-firmware-update-tutorial.html |
